brad_tate Posted August 26, 2015 Share Posted August 26, 2015 Chillies are very easy to germinate, at least all the varieties I have tried are. If you buy a chilli you like, then just take out some seeds, dry them on a windowsill for a week, and strike them in seed raising mix in your garden bed. Preferably do this in spring, but they are very flexible and summer or early autumn will generally be ok in Sydney. Although they are classified as an annual, you can get a few seasons out of them if your treat them well, but the chillies will get smaller as the plant gets older.
